Ventas, Inc. (NYSE:VTR - Get Free Report) CEO Debra Cafaro sold 10,322 shares of the firm's stock in a transaction on Friday, January 2nd. The shares were sold at an average price of $77.26, for a total transaction of $797,477.72.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ief executive officer directly owned 1,145,695 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$88,516,395.70. This trade represents a 0.89%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which can be accessed through the SEC website.

Ventas (NYSE:VTR -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, October 29th. The real estate investment trust reported $0.88 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.87 by $0.01. The company had revenue of $1.49 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.44 billion. Ventas had a return on equity of 2.05% and a net margin of 4.28%.Ventas's revenue for the quarter was up 20.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$0.80 EPS. Ventas has set its FY 2025 guidance at 3.450-3.480 EPS. On average, equities analysts forecast that Ventas, Inc. will post 3.4 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Ventas Announces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, January 15th. Shareholders of record on Wednesday, December 31st will be given a dividend of $0.48 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Wednesday, December 31st. This represents a $1.92 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.5%. Ventas's payout ratio is 369.23%.

Ventas, Inc (NYSE: VTR) is a real estate investment trust (REIT) that specializes in healthcare-related real estate. The company acquires, owns and manages a diversified portfolio of properties serving the healthcare continuum, including senior housing communities, skilled nursing facilities, medical office buildings, life science and research centers, and other properties leased to healthcare providers and operators. Ventas generates revenue through long-term leases, property management and selective development activities focused on meeting the real estate needs of the healthcare sector.
Ventas' business model combines property ownership with active asset management and capital markets activity.
